USAC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2025 in Review
102 of the 7,459 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in USA Compression Partners (USAC) for Q1 2025, worth a combined $1.28B — up 23% from $1.04B a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 18 funds opened new USAC positions and 12 closed out — a net gain of 6 holders — while 33 added to existing stakes and 19 trimmed.
The largest buyer was ALPS Advisors, adding an estimated $66M. The largest seller was Morgan Stanley, cutting an estimated $44.9M.
